Position Overview
SteerBridge Strategies is seeking a Senior Business Specialist to support a Government Commercial Purchase Card (GCPC) / Simplified Acquisition program. This role is anticipated to serve as the Task Order Project Manager (TOPM) and will be responsible for managing e-business systems, internal controls, and program compliance across a Department of the Navy (DON), Department of War (DoW) purchase card program. The ideal candidate brings deep, hands-on experience directing GCPC or simplified acquisition programs and translating complex federal regulations into clear, actionable guidance.

Key Responsibilities
- Serve as the anticipated Task Order Project Manager (TOPM) responsible for overall task order performance
- Direct and manage DoW purchase card program activities in accordance with contract requirements
- Ensure sufficient staffing and coverage during core hours (0600-1700 EST) to meet all deliverables
- Oversee electronic business (e-business) systems involved in GCPC payments, delegations, audits, and administration
- Manage the administration and oversight of the DoW purchase card program end-to-end
- Ensure timely and accurate processing of payments, delegations, and audit activity
- Perform business process mapping and document and monitor internal controls
- Analyze data to identify trends and improve program metrics
- Identify and remediate control gaps and process inefficiencies
- Interpret DoW, DON, and other federal regulations and apply requirements to the GCPC program
- Communicate policy, procedures, regulations, and program changes to stakeholders at all levels
- Support audits and respond to program change initiatives as required

Required Qualifications
- U.S. Citizenship required
- Eight (8) years of specialized experience in Government purchase card or simplified acquisition
- Bachelor's Degree
- Eight (8) years of experience managing and directing DoW projects and programs
- Experience with e-business systems involved in GCPC payments, delegations, audits, and administration
- Experience with business process mapping and documenting internal controls
- Experience analyzing data to improve metrics
- Experience communicating policy, procedures, regulations, and program changes, initiatives, and other requirements
- Ability to interpret DoW, DON, and other federal regulations and apply requirements to the GCPC program
- Ability to pass standard federal background vetting to obtain a CAC and remote access credentials
